How many total pounds of potatoes does the average American eat in a year?

The Average American Eats 111 Pounds Of Potatoes Each Year.

How many potatoes are sold per year?

Global potato production 2002-2019 According to FAO estimates, in 2019, over 370 million metric tons of potatoes were produced worldwide, a substantial increase from a production volume of 333.6 million tons in 2010. Potatoes are essential crop and are recommended as a food security crop by the United Nations.

What state eats the most potatoes?

Idaho
The National Potato Council tracks this and while it lags behind a year or two, you can easily follow the per capita potato consumption (currently at 117 pounds per year) as well as the highest producing states (Idaho has been on top since passing Maine in 1957).

What state grows the most potatoes?

In the United States, Idaho topped the ranking of leading potato producing states, with an annual production amount of about 134 million cwt of potatoes in 2020. Washington and Wisconsin were the next largest producers with production amounting to about 99 million cwt and 28 million cwt, respectively in that year.

Which country eats most potatoes per person?

Based on a comparison of 155 countries in 2018, Belarus ranked the highest in potato consumption per capita with 182 kg followed by Ukraine and Rwanda. On the other end of the scale was Cambodia with 0.062 kg, Ghana with 0.134 kg and Central African Republic with 0.214 kg….Potato Consumption Per Capita.

What’s the average potato consumption per capita in the world?

Average potato consumption per capita reached 32.6 kg in 2013 in the World according to Faostat.

How many varieties of potatoes are there in the world?

More than a billion people worldwide eat potato, and global total crop production exceeds 300 million metric tons. There are more than 4,000 varieties of native potatoes, mostly found in the Andes. They come in many sizes and shapes. There are also over 180 wild potato species.

Where did the potato originate in the world?

It originated and was first domesticated in the Andesmountains of South America. The potato is the third most important food crop in the world after rice and wheat in terms of human consumption.

How many potatoes does 1 pound equal to?

After surveying the vegetable selection we discovered that 1 pound of potatoes is equal to 3 to 4 medium white potatoes, 7 to 9 small red potatoes, or 12 to 15 new or mini potatoes. We decided to use a medium potato for our experiments.

How many potatoes per serving?

According to the USDA Dietary Guidelines and MyPlate a serving of potato is 1 cup diced, mashed or baked or 1 medium boiled potato. For an individual with diabetes, a serving of carbohydrate (15 grams) is equivalent to a small potato or a 3 ounce serving.
